A light earthquake magnitude 4.7 (ml/mb) has occurred on Tuesday, 224 km ENE of Neiafu, Tonga (139 miles). The earthquake was roughly at a depth of 10 km (6 miles). Exact time and date of event in UTC/GMT: 05/06/18 / 2018-06-05 22:28:57 / June 5, 2018 @ 10:28 pm. Unique identifier: us1000eja7. Ids that are associated to the event: us1000eja7. Exact location of event, longitude -171.9726 West, latitude -18.0069 South, depth = 10 km. The temblor was picked up at 11:28:57 / 11:28 am (local time epicenter). A tsunami warning has not been issued (Does not indicate if a tsunami actually did or will exist).
Earthquakes 4.0 to 5.0 are often felt, but only causes minor damage. In the past 24 hours, there have been one, in the last 10 days one, in the past 30 days two and in the last 365 days eighteen earthquakes of magnitude 3.0 or greater that was reported nearby. Each year there are an estimated 13,000 light quakes in the world.
